About the Role
In this position you will work closely with the Account Manager to manage account performance under the TRIOS contract, ensuring client satisfaction while handling maintenance queries, job requests and administrative duties through our internal software and client portals. • Receive inbound calls from customers and address maintenance queries. • Respond to enquiries and new job emails from existing customers. • Record job requirements and priorities accurately in internal software and client portals. • Provide first‑contact resolution for customer issues whenever possible. • Perform Customer Support Centre administrative tasks, including monitoring team inboxes. • Liaise with internal departments and external contractors to obtain job updates and estimated arrival times. • Follow daily, weekly, and monthly team job schedules. • Communicate with contractors to obtain outstanding job updates. • Collaborate with management to meet client and business objectives. • Monitor key performance indicators and follow up as required.

What You Bring
We are looking for a motivated individual with customer service experience to join our team at the Cirencester site as a Contract Coordinator. The role is permanent and involves being the first point of contact for clients, delivering the company’s service expectations and supporting both internal and external departments. The ideal candidate has a background in customer service, call‑centre or retail environments, strong communication and problem‑solving skills, and is proficient with Microsoft Office and other IT systems. They should be organised, able to process data quickly, and demonstrate a flexible, ‘can‑do’ attitude.

Benefits
We offer a competitive salary of £25,397 plus a 4 % bonus, 25 days of annual leave plus bank holidays, a matched pension contribution, health cash plan, life assurance, and a range of discounts, vouchers and funded training opportunities.
